Opposition MP Mimics Vice President Jagdeep Dhankhar in Protest, Draws Criticism

Suspension of 141 MPs and security breach fallout intensify tensions; BJP condemns the act as “reckless and violative.”

In a protest against the suspension of 141 MPs over a massive security breach in Parliament, Trinamool Congress’ suspended MP, Kalyan Banerjee, was seen mimicking Vice President Jagdeep Dhankhar. The incident, caught on camera by Congress MP Rahul Gandhi, has drawn criticism from the BJP, with the Vice President calling it “ridiculous and unacceptable.”

Protest Mimicry

Kalyan Banerjee, surrounded by other MPs during the opposition protest, mimicked Vice President Jagdeep Dhankhar, enacting House proceedings in an impromptu skit. Rahul Gandhi filmed the incident, adding fuel to the political fire.

Opposition Protest

The opposition MPs, in protest of the mass suspension, held mock House proceedings at the Makar Dwar of the new parliament building. The demand for a statement from Home Minister Amit Shah on the security breach remains a central point of contention.

VP Dhankhar’s Reaction

Vice President Jagdeep Dhankhar termed the incident “ridiculous and unacceptable.” He expressed dismay over the mimicry, calling it a violation of decorum and a shameful act.

BJP Criticism:

The BJP, sharing the video, criticized both Kalyan Banerjee and Rahul Gandhi for mocking the Vice President. They labeled the act as “reckless and violative” and linked it to the suspension of opposition MPs.

Security Breach Fallout

The Delhi police revealed that the parliament security breach was a well-coordinated and meticulously planned event by six people. The motive was to draw attention to issues like unemployment, farmers’ plight, and the situation in Manipur. Parliament has since tightened security protocols.

PM Modi’s Response

Prime Minister Narendra Modi, in his first remarks on the security breach, termed it “very serious.” He emphasized the need for a detailed investigation rather than debate and expressed concern over the incident.

As tensions escalate and political fallout continues, the opposition’s demands for a statement from the Home Minister and the suspension of MPs remain at the forefront. The incident further intensifies the ongoing political turmoil in Parliament.
